There are many factors that determine PR in the first place and usually the first thing that came to mind is that the website must have been penalized from selling links. Well true....however, this is just one of the so many factors. Things like previous your link which was place at some site has now disappear. Another reason could be because nowadays more sites and new ones similar in your niche start to appear and are now better than yours. And in relative to them you site is now viewed as becoming less important.

PR increase or decrease normally when there is a PR update, but if PR decrease with out a global PR update, then I think the reason is a PR penalty. This penalty normally is paid links penalty.
